Retail Warehouse Associate

Comcast Spectacor is a leading sports and entertainment company that creates extraordinary experiences for millions of fans across the globe. As a Retail Warehouse Associate, you'll assist with daily operations of on-site and off-site warehouses, focusing on inventory management and distribution to retail locations at the Xfinity Mobile Arena.

Responsibilities

Assist in on-site and off-site warehouse operations, including but not limited to all aspects of inventory control, product shipments, arena distributions, and event preparations
Execute inventory management concepts such as tagging, folding, hanging and maintaining a clean/organized operation
Collaborate closely with the retail game day staff to ensure merchandise and operational supplies are received, stored, replenished, and distributed efficiently and accurately
Assists in the audits of inventory to maintain accuracy and accountability; event by event as well as annually
Follow safety regulations and maintains a clean and organized work environment
Utilize warehouse management systems and other relevant software to track inventory and manage warehouse operations effectively
Assist with Internal Purchases and Online Store Orders; tasks include but are not limited to picking, packing, and closing orders to department standards

Required

Strong understanding of inventory management best practices and warehouse operations
Familiarity with warehouse management software and inventory control systems
Proficient inter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ams
Problem-solving skills with the ability to make data-driven decisions
Strong organizational and time-management abilities to meet deadlines in a dynamic setting
Physical ability to lift and move heavy objects as needed
Position requires flexibility in scheduling; ability to work nights and weekends is preferred
High School Diploma / GED
0-2 Years of relevant work experience
